Y619 STP is a 2001 Peugeot 306 in Silver with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.

Across all 2001 Peugeot 306 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.9% with a typical mileage of 85,498 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Peugeot 306 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 180,645 recorded failures. If you're considering buying Y619 STP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Peugeot 306 typ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 25 years old, this Peugeot 306 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
